Interesting facts
1

The circular design of the skywalk is intended to mimic the flow of the adjacent canal waters.

2

The tempered glass flooring consists of multiple layers to ensure weight distribution and safety underfoot.

3

The structure is connected to the Ara Waterfall, a large man-made waterfall feature located nearby.

4

It is integrated into a multi-use trail system that spans the entire length of the Ara Canal.

5

The site was specifically designed to handle high-velocity winds due to its position over the open canal area.

Overview

The AraMaru Skywalk is a circular glass-bottomed observation deck extending over the Ara Canal in Incheon, South Korea. The structure features a 45-meter-long transparent floor section that provides a direct vertical view of the water 45 meters below. It is constructed from reinforced tempered glass to support high pedestrian traffic volumes. The circular design allows for 360-degree views of the canal and surrounding parklands. The facility is illuminated at night to provide visibility and aesthetic appeal. It serves as a key feature of the Ara Waterway development, which connects the Han River to the Yellow Sea.
